I'm done with this thread. >> >> On Mon, Jul 13, 2015 at 6:29 PM, John Erling Blad <[email protected]> >> wrote: >> >>> A property function for versioned labels would look _exactly_ the same >>> as today, but the request for the actual value would use the label and >>> a timestamp. The timestamp would be the last revision of the template. >>> >>> Look up books on distributed databases, and check out how they >>> maintain consistency. In our case it is a simplified set up with a >>> single master server with multiple clients that has read access to the >>> server. In addition they have their own state that interfere with the >>> master state. >>> >>> We have a consistency problem (CAP theorem) because the clients don't >>> update their state (the templates) according to changes on the server >>> (the labels).
